Abstract

The paper establishes the existence status of several previously open abelian difference sets. In particular, the authors prove the nonexistence of all but finitely many McFarland difference sets with parameters (qd+1(s+1),qd(qd+1−1q−1),qd(qd−1q−1))(q^{d+1}(s+1), q^d(\frac{q^{d+1}-1}{q-1}), q^d(\frac{q^d-1}{q-1}))(qd+1(s+1),qd(q−1qd+1−1​),qd(q−1qd−1​)) where s=qd+1−1q−1s=\frac{q^{d+1}-1}{q-1}s=q−1qd+1−1​. They also determine the existence or nonexistence of several specific Hadamard and Menon difference sets using character theory, algebraic number theory, and computational methods.
